
Suitably qualified applicants are welcome to apply for the Mastercard Foundation AfOx Graduate Scholarships 2027 for Africans. This offers eligible African nationals the financial support to pursue an MBA at the University of Oxford for the 2027/2028 academic session.
The Mastercard Foundation AfOx Graduate Scholarships offers applicants who are African nationals, ordinarily resident in African countries, who can demonstrate a commitment to Africa’s development a chance to pursue the 2027/28 MBA programme at the Saïd Business School, University of Oxford. The scholarships cover course fees and a grant for living costs, as well as tailor-made training programmes, networking opportunities and support for students before, during and following their time at Oxford.
The University of Oxford and the Mastercard Foundation have established an innovative and ambitious partnership under the Mastercard Foundation Scholars Programme and the Africa Oxford Initiative (AfOx) to support Africans who have had to overcome hardship. In partnership with Saïd Business School, up to three(3) AfOx Graduate Scholarships are available for the 2027-28 MBA programme.

Eligibility
- Open to African citizens who are ordinarily resident in Africa, have not already taken a Masters degree, and can demonstrate a commitment to Africa’s development.
Scholarship Benefits
- Full course fees and a grant for living costs of at least £21,805.
Method of Application
- No separate application is needed, but you must submit your MBA application form by the deadline.
- If you are shortlisted for interview, you will be contacted by the University.
Application Deadline: January 6, 2027.
